The phrase "a game-changing" is correct and usable in written English.
It is typically used to describe something that significantly alters the way things are done or has a major impact on a situation or industry.
Example: "The new technology is a game-changing innovation that will revolutionize the way we communicate."
Alternatives: "a transformative" or "a revolutionary".
